Young people invited to compete in contest

5/26/2005

Young people up to age 18 may enter the "What Reading Means to Me" art contest at Westfield Shoppingtown Franklin Park. Deadline is June 24. The contest is taking place at Westfield Group properties across the country. One national winner will receive a $500 Westfield gift card and a $500 U.S. Savings Bond. Garden Delights, 5723 North Main St., Sylvania, presents "Art In the Garden," featuring works by more than 45 artists and crafters, from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. June 11. A raffle of donated artwork and a flower sale to benefit the American Cancer Society's Relay for Life will take place throughout the day. Music and refreshments will be provided. Admission is free. Parkwood Gallery, 1838 Parkwood Ave., Suite 120, presents its group show through June 3. Artists whose works are on display include Casey Bradley, Connaught Cullen, Mary Dawson, Tana Johnoff, Hali Lynne, Sarah Miller, Olga Nagorny, Ramon Tiggs, and Mary Weiss. Gallery hours are 8:30 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. Monday through Friday. Information: 419-254-ARTS or www.acgt.org.

The Perrysburg Area Arts Council seeks artists of all ages, skills, and media to exhibit works at its Art Dabblers' Fair, scheduled for 1-4 p.m. June 5 in the 577 Foundation, 577 East Front St., Perrysburg. Nonmembers are asked to contribute $5 to cover the cost of easel rental at the free event. Interested artists are asked to contact the arts council, 134 West South Boundary St., Suite T, Perrysburg, OH, 43551. Information: 419-873-ARTS.

The Arts Council Lake Erie West presents Mr. Atomic's "Mixed Media Paintings," on display and for sale through June 23 in the lobby of One Government Center. Admission is free. Lobby hours are 9 a.m. to 6 p.m. Monday through Friday. Entrants will be asked to show photo identification such as a driver's license. Information: 419-531-2046.
